What Makes a Nonprofit Effective
Impact and transparency are central to a respected nonprofit. Leading organisations set clear goals, measure outcomes, and communicate openly about how funds are used. Strong governance and accountability build trust with donors, volunteers, and beneficiaries alike.
Community engagement is equally vital. The most effective nonprofits listen to local needs, adapt their services, and foster genuine relationships. Their ability to mobilise volunteers and partner with other organisations amplifies their reach and effectiveness.
The Top 10 Nonprofits
1. Ealing Community Care Trust stands out for its comprehensive support services, helping elderly and vulnerable residents live with dignity and independence.
2. Broadway Youth Foundation empowers young people through mentoring, education, and skills programmes that open doors to brighter futures.
3. West London Food Alliance tackles food insecurity by coordinating food banks and community meals for those facing hardship.
4. Green Ealing Initiative champions environmental sustainability, running conservation projects and green-space improvements across the borough.
5. Ealing Mental Wellbeing Network provides vital mental health support, counselling, and peer groups for residents of all ages.
6. Bridge of Hope Ealing focuses on supporting refugees and newcomers, offering language classes, guidance, and integration assistance.
7. Northfields Family Support Centre delivers practical help for families, including parenting support, childcare advice, and emergency assistance.
8. Ealing Arts and Culture Trust nurtures the local creative scene, making arts and culture accessible to diverse communities.
9. Helping Hands Ealing mobilises volunteers to assist isolated residents with everyday tasks, companionship, and community connection.
10. Ealing Disability Support Group completes the list with dedicated services that promote inclusion, accessibility, and independence for disabled residents.
Trends Shaping the Nonprofit Sector
Collaboration is increasingly central to nonprofit success, with organisations partnering to pool resources and address complex challenges more effectively. Digital transformation has also reshaped the sector, enabling online fundraising, virtual volunteering, and improved service delivery.
There is growing emphasis on measurable impact, as donors and funders seek clear evidence of outcomes. Meanwhile, issues such as mental health, food insecurity, and environmental sustainability have risen to the forefront, guiding where many nonprofits focus their efforts.
